PITTSBURGH, Pa. – APRIL 5th, 2019 – Chatham University defeated the Franciscan Barons 20-3 tonight in a PAC matchup. The Cougars improve to 8-3 overall, 3-0 PAC, while the Barons fall to 0-10 overall, 0-2 PAC.
